Mechanism of Action
Primarily functioning as a skin conditioning agent, Citrus Aurantium Bergamia Fruit Water helps to hydrate and soften the skin. Based on properties observed in related bergamot extracts and oils, it may also contribute to antiseptic, anti-inflammatory, and regenerating effects. It can assist in balancing sebum production and toning the skin. Aqueous extracts from the Citrus aurantium species have demonstrated antioxidant activity through free radical scavenging.

Stability
Bergamot juice typically has a low pH (2.2–2.8). For stability of the fruit water, it should be stored in a cool, dry place in tightly sealed containers, protected from heat and light.
Conflicts
- Furanocoumarins, such as 5-methoxypsoralen (bergapten), if present above 0.0015% (15 ppm) in leave-on products due to potential photosensitivity.
- Strong oxidizers or ingredients that may react adversely with acidic components, should the fruit water maintain a low pH.

Safety Profile
The Cosmetic Ingredient Review (CIR) Expert Panel has concluded that citrus fruit-derived ingredients, including Citrus Aurantium Bergamia Fruit Water, are safe for cosmetic use when formulated to be non-sensitizing and non-irritating. Crucially, leave-on products must not exceed 0.0015% (15 ppm) of photosensitizing furanocoumarins like 5-methoxypsoralen. While generally recognized as safe by the FDA for food substances (GRAS), it is considered a fragrance ingredient and may potentially cause irritation or allergic reactions in highly sensitive individuals, despite recommendations for low furanocoumarin content.

Verdict
Citrus Aurantium Bergamia Fruit Water is a valuable skin conditioning agent with potential antioxidant and balancing properties, provided it is precisely formulated to minimize furanocoumarin content and prevent photosensitivity.
